Question CD-R media durability issue

I am trying to find information about the use of slim cases to store CD-R. Is it possible that the physical contact between the CD and the plastic casing would cause some chemical reaction in the long run or in certain conditions?

I burn hundreds of CD-R of data for my clients and I would like to confirm that the use of slim cases will not have any effect on the life time of the CDs.

I would be grateful for any information on this issue.
